Don't even think of staying in this place. Where do I start. Rude and unfriendly front desk people wearing old sweats and a T-shirt. No info given on the hotel or area. 10 mins to check in. Hall carpet filthy, and floor creaked so bad thought I would fall through. Almost left before I got to the room, and should have. Large room was a positive, but stepped back in time once entering. Old tube tv with a remote that would not work. Creaking floors and stained carpets. Bed was old, and hard. Had to look hard to see that it had a mattress and not just the box spring. Light fixtures right out of the 70's, and very poor lighting in the room. Where are the plug ins??? Thin walls and even thinner glass. Heard everything outside, couldn't hear the tv over the noise. Nice Harbor view, but the room is right over the busiest road in the town. 4 lanes of fast moving traffic all night long. It never quit. Thought I was in L.A. Located right next to the High School, so you guessed it, 900+ teenagers and squeeling tires all night. Bathroom would have been better if it would have been an outhouse. No shower nozzle, yes that is right, no shower nozzle. Room had No Smoking sign, but that didn't cover the 100+ years of smoking before the sign was hung. Survived the night but it was creepy, and it felt like things were crawling on my skin all night. Couldn't wait to check out and leave. Front desk help in the morning no better. No conversation was made, just handed a receipt. Found a real hotel for my remaining nights in town. A tent in a parking lot, with a sleeping bag found along the road, would have been better than this place. My recommendation.....Tear it down and start over.
